Who are Jrue Holiday’s Brothers Justin and Aaron?

Jrue Holiday’s brothers are Justin Holiday and Aaron Holiday. Like him, his brothers are also NBA players. At the moment, Aaron plays for the Atlanta Hawks as a point guard. Justin was also playing for the same team until the 13th of February, 2023, when he reached a contract buyout agreement with the Houston Rockets. Jrue, on his part, has been playing for the Milwaukee Bucks since 2020.

Thanks to the three brothers, the Holiday family is one of the most popular among the NBA community. Back in 2019, the brothers made history as the first trio to not only play in the same NBA game but at the same time. At that time, Jrue was playing for the New Orleans Pelicans, whereas Justin and Aaron were with the Indiana Pacers. Apart from the Holidays, the NBA has other sets of brothers who play in the league, like the Antetokounmpo family.

How Many Brothers does Jrue Holiday have in the NBA?

Jrue Holiday has two brothers in the NBA, namely Justin and Aaron Holiday. They are the only brothers he has, but apart from them, he has another sibling, a younger sister named Lauren Ruth Holiday. Like her three brothers, Lauren is also an athlete. The only girl child of Shawn and Toya Holiday, she played high school volleyball, softball, and basketball at Campbell Hall School in Studio City, California.

Coached by her mother, Lauren finished high school with various athletic awards and went on to play college basketball for the UCLA Bruins women’s basketball team from 2012 to 2014. But unlike her brothers, she didn’t get to play at a professional level. While Jrue is the most accomplished in sports, his brothers have fared well as well. Let’s meet them.

Justin Holiday is Jrue Holiday’s Elder Brother 

  • Full Name: Justin Alaric Holiday
  • Date of Birth: April 5, 1989
  • Age: 35 years old
  • Occupation: Professional Basketball Player

The oldest of the Holiday brothers is Justin Holiday. Justin was born in Mission Hills, California, on the 5th of April 1989. He is 35 years old right now and has been playing basketball all his life. Justin attended Campbell Hall School in Studio City, California, where he played basketball and led the team to a historic State Class IV Championship. After high school, he proceeded to the University of Washington, where he played for the Washington Huskies men’s basketball team from 2007 to 2011. He hoped to join the NBA immediately after college, but he went undrafted in the 2011 NBA draft.

Determined to play professional basketball, Justin signed with Okapi Aalstar, a Belgian professional basketball club that competes in the top-tier BNXT League. A year later, the Cleveland Cavaliers came calling for him, and he joined the franchise for the 2012 NBA Summer League. He later signed with the team but was soon waived. He eventually spent most of the 2012-13 season with the Idaho Stampede, an NBA G League team. 2013 saw Justin join the Philadelphia 76ers. Since then, he has played for various teams in the United States and Europe.

Justin Holiday recently played for the Sacramento Kings and was playing for the Atlanta Hawks until he was traded to the Houston Rockets on the 9th of February, 2023. His career hasn’t been as illustrious as his brother’s, Jrue, at least not in the NBA. Regardless, he has accomplished a lot as a professional basketball player. A 2015 NBA champ, Justin won the Hungarian Cup and the Hungarian League championship in 2014. In 2013, he was named to the All-NBA D-League Third Team and the NBA D-League All-Defensive Second Team. He also won the Belgian Cup in 2012.

Outside of his career, Justin has a fulfilling love life. He has been married since 2013 to Shekinah Siegmund. Shekinah is a former cross-country runner, and the couple has a daughter born in November 2017.

Aaron Holiday is Jrue Holiday’s Younger Brother

  • Full Name: Aaron Shawn Holiday
  • Date of Birth: September 30, 1996
  • Age: 27 years old
  • Occupation: Professional Basketball Player

The youngest of Jrue Holiday’s brothers in the NBA, Aaron, was born on the 30th of September 1996 in Ruston, Louisiana. He is currently 27 years old and has been playing basketball since his high school days. Like the rest of his siblings, he attended Campbell Hall School in Los Angeles and represented the school’s basketball team for four years. By the time he was getting set for college, he has rated a four-star recruit. Several platforms ranked him as one of the top prep players in the country.

Aaron, like his immediate older brother Jrue, had his college career at the University of California, Los Angeles. He had a fruitful outing as a member of the UCLA Bruins men’s basketball program. He played for the team from 2015 to 2018 and earned some of the coveted awards. In his junior season, he achieved Pac-12 All-Defensive Team, First-team All-Pac-12, and Third-team All-American honors.

Aaron forwent his senior year at UCLA and declared for the NBA draft. He was projected to be a first-round selection, and that came to pass when the Indiana Pacers selected him in the first round of the 2018 NBA draft with the 23rd overall pick. Thereafter, he was handed a three-year contract which marked the beginning of his journey as a professional basketball player.

Aaron Holiday played for the Pacers from 2018 to 2021. He was traded alongside the right-to-draft pick Isaiah Todd to the Washington Wizards in August 2021. By February 2022, he was traded to the Phoenix Suns, where he spent only four months before the Atlanta Hawks signed him in July 2022 to play alongside his brother, Justin Holiday.

Compared to his brother Jrue, Aaron is yet to pull off any significant accomplishment in his professional career. Jrue is a 2021 NBA champ, and he won the NBA Sportsmanship Award that same year. He has twice been honored as NBA Teammate of the Year, NBA All-Defensive Second Team, NBA All-Defensive First Team, and NBA All-Star.

Aaron has not received any of these awards. He is striving to keep playing in the NBA. In terms of his personal life, he is married to Ashli Holiday. Reports have it that they wedded on the 14th of May 2020 and are now parents to two children.

Who is the Oldest Among the Holiday Brothers?

Justin Holiday is the oldest of the Holiday brothers. He was born on the 5th of April 1989 and is 35 years old right now. Barley, a year after he was born, his parents welcomed Jrue Holiday. Jure was born on the 12th of June 1990 and is currently 33 years old. Aaron is the youngest of three brothers. He is currently 27 years old, as he was born on the 30th of September 1996.

Jrue Holiday’s brothers have a great relationship with him, just as he has with the rest of his family. It was a special moment for them when they made history as the first time three brothers played on the same floor in the NBA. The brothers are known to support and cheer for each other. The bond they share is admired within the NBA community and beyond.
